Robbery - Case No. 050045
February 03, 2005
Salem : BankNorth

Case Details:
Salem Police Case Number: D5742 BankNorth 600 Loring Avenue Salem, MA.

Date of Incident: February 3, 2005
Time: 6:37PM
Contact: Salem Police CID 978-745-9700
Dispatch: 978-744-1212
Detective Eric Connolly 978-744-0171 ext 163

At above date and time lone white male entered the BankNorth Vinnin Square branch and addressed the teller in a jovial and friendly manner. He then handed over a note demanding money and threatening he had a gun.

Suspect fled on foot onto and across Loring Avenue and was observed running behind the Staples building in Vinnin Square. Here he threw off or dropped his hat. Last scene in the triangle area of Swampscott, Marblehead and Salem.

Suspect is described as:
White male in his late 20’s – early 30’s, about 6’01” tall, Medium to stocky build.

Wearing: NO GLOVES, dark colored pants,dark sneakers, dark colored nylon jacket with gray hood sticking out of back at the collar. The jacket had an unknown emblem over left breast, possibly of an eagle. Black knit hat with eagle emblem (hat worn with eagle to the rear). Mass Most Wanted TIP Program
Mass Most Wanted TIP ProgramA citizen who provides information that leads to the identification and arrest of a Massachusetts bank robber may be eligible to receive money under a program sponsored by the Massachusetts Bankers Association and the Worcester County Fraudulent Check Association. Ask the investigating law enforcement officer about the Mass Most Wanted TIP Program.
